Twilight Star says Edward/Jacob fan “competitiveness” had “an impact” on making the franchise

The cast of Dusk has come a long way since the last movie of the franchise was released in 2012, and now Robert Pattinson is the latest actor to play Batman, and Kristen Stewart was nominated for an Academy Award last year. However, their time in the spotlight during Dusk‘s peak popularity wasn’t always easy. Taylor Lautner, who played Jacob Black in all the films, recently visited The toast podcast (via Weekly entertainment) and talked about how hard it was to get the Edward vs. Jacob ship wars.

“I was so young,” Lautner explained. “I was 16 when Twilight came out, 17 before New Moon And Eclipse. I finished the franchise by the time I was 19.” He went on to say that he wished the onscreen rivalry between his character and Pattinson’s Edward Cullen wouldn’t bleed into real life. We’re both just trying to make the best movies,” Lautner said. “But it was a bit bizarre, the competitiveness. There was no competition between me and Rob, but with that constant reminder it definitely had an impact.”

“While I was watching it, I thought, ‘I get it. Jacob is kind of annoying,'” Lautner admitted. “Like, I love Jacob and his heart, but he’s kind of annoying.”

Was Taylor Lautner afraid to leave his house during the making? Dusk?

Last year, Lauter also spoke about the intensity of the hit Dusk days while on Today (through The Hollywood Reporter).

“Not many things in life can come and happen overnight. Fame does. It can also vanish overnight. When I was 16, 17, 18 years old, waking up and trying to just take a walk or go on a date and i had 12 cars waiting outside my house to follow me wherever i go or get to an airport or wherever and you have thousands of fans screaming ,” Lautner shared with Jason Kennedy.

Lautner revealed that he didn’t even go to the supermarket, movie theater or mall for ten years because he didn’t want to be recognized. When he finally went to the store, “it felt like freedom.” He added: “I went through so many years, either not leaving my house or if I did, hat, sunglasses, and just scared… It built something in me where I didn’t know it, but I was afraid to go out. I would get super anxious about going out. So I just didn’t.”

“At that point it got frustrating because you just wanted to live a normal life. But when that’s completely taken away from you, you start questioning yourself and you start saying, ‘Oh, don’t people care about me anymore?’ ‘ When it goes away a little bit, you notice it, and that’s the dangerous part, because that can mess with your mind.”
